New clothes

Today I got Linna some new clothes. It doesn't happen often, because frankly she has lots of them already, what with hand-me-downs and gifts. But now that it's getting cold, and of course Ethan's old clothes are all completely the wrong seasons... and Fred Meyer was having a sale on some very cute things. Carter's has branched out into ultra-cute girly blue and purple clothes, not just pink. I have a real weakness for the purple ones. I did, however, resist the purple velvet overalls. But it wasn't easy.

The radius you have to watch out when you set her down is getting bigger, too. She still can't quite crawl, but she sure gets into position and rocks. And she can flip forward onto her tummy and grab things that way. Last week Mya left her on the floor and went to do something, and when she came back Linna had eaten a song out of her book of songs. Ethan's favorite song, actually. Fortunately they've sung it so much he knows it by heart anyway.

She continues to adore solid food, though we had to slow down for a bit because she seemed to be, uh, having trouble pooping. So we're back to every other day or so. Sometimes we just give her a bottle of water to play with and that makes her happy. Today Jeff was squirting it into her mouth, and she got that it was a game right away. She was most amused. Then after dinner Ethan got a bath, and apparently Linna so obviously wanted to go in, that Jeff stuck her in as well. She splashed, and played, and pushed Ethan's head under the water as he sang "Old Dan Tucker." Now she's all clean and new and smells like Burt's Baby Bees lotion.

This weekend was tough, though - lately she's had a lot of trouble falling asleep during the day. Even the usual tricks - walking, wearing her, driving - don't seem to do the trick for long. Both days I ended up wearing her in the Ergo on my back until she feel asleep, and then I continued to play with Ethan. It's fine, but even in the Ergo she gets a little bit heavy. (However, I have totally drunk the Ergo kool-aid; it's a fantastic baby carrier in every way.)

The teeth must be coming soon. She's 9 months old! And still no teeth, not even one.
